NFF statement on bushfires, flooding and cyclone disasters

Comments attributable to NFF President Hamish McIntyre

Our thoughts are with everyone affected by the horrific bushfires, flooding and Cyclone Koji.

It’s devastating that human and animal lives have been lost, along with vital infrastructure.

The scale of destruction is huge, and it will take a lot of time, effort, and money to recover.

We thank the Federal Government for its swift response in announcing disaster assistance for impacted farmers in Victoria and Queensland.

It’s great to see all levels of governments, along with emergency services, communities and charities rally together in this difficult time.

The quick response will undoubtedly help rural communities to recover.

There are multiple agencies offering assistance, and we encourage farmers to contact the Victorian Farmers’ Federation’s Disaster Relief Fund, AgForce, Queensland Farmers’ Federation, their relevant industry group, and the NFF Disaster Relief website.
